Stolperstein dedicated to Alice Jankelowitz
Stolperstein dedicated to Alice Jankelowitz is a memorial in Magdeburg, Landeshauptstadt, Magdeburg, Saxony-Anhalt. Stolperstein dedicated to Alice Jankelowitz is situated nearby to the work of art Endzeit, as well as near the memorial Stolperstein dedicated to Martin Dr. Reinhold.| Tap on a place to explore it |
Photo: Clemensfranz, CC BY-SA 4.0.
- Type: Memorial
- Description: Stolperstein für Stolperstein in Magdeburg, Germany
- Also known as: “Alice Jankelowitz”
- Inscription: “Hier wohnte Alice Jankelowitz geb. Bock Jg. 1893 deportiert 1942 Ghetto Warschau ermordet 1942 Treblinka”
